Configuration of Digital Sender

Asked by cgooden01 in Active Directory, Windows 2003 Server, Networking Hardware

Tags: , ,

Seeking immediate assistance on this, Have tried and tried, converse with so many technical expertise and still to no avail.  So now i dumped all configurations and started back over from scratch to ensure a clean slate.  Want to know any and all information regarding this, i.e, connection to the LDAP server  and Yes, port 389 is listening, and what is the recommended Server Bind Method, and if this is necessary..how would i bind a root search string to see authenticate via Active Directory.  Any configuration settings would be helpful at this pointStart Free Trial
